  • Interview with Viktor Lofgren from Marginalia Search
    > ... a project called "Nutch" would allow web users to crawl the web themselves. Perhaps that promise is similar to the promises being made about "AI" today. The project did not turn out to be used in the way it was predicted (marketed), or even used by web users at all. Actually Nutch is used to produce the Common Crawl[0] and 60% of GPT-3's training data was Common Crawl[1], so in a way it is being used... - Source: Hacker News / 5 months ago
